Japanese Tokyo Core CPI YoY (Apr) Y/Y 1.5% vs. Exp. 1.8% (Prev. 1.7%)
The Tokyo Core CPI for April came in at 1.5%, missing expectations of 1.8% and down from the previous 1.7%.
